Output 51af8acbb30465be0885e107bc38bbeb101d8ebcbed606b7122ef963f5c99e07:1

value
6900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73c4f97b8eddec51dc29c50039a76e0157667330 OP_EQUAL
address
3CF9bdoX2kCdvQUR29acomzh5YUHKVd8Ps
transaction
51af8acbb30465be0885e107bc38bbeb101d8ebcbed606b7122ef963f5c99e07